I'd called Monday afternoon before they were closing to get their earliest available appointment to replace a leaking, corroded valve. Their office receptionist, Dayna, was pleasant that day and was able to schedule me in for the upcoming Wednesday and gave me a window.
It's Wednesday morning, about 10am and I'm beginning to wonder why I haven't heard anything yet. So, I give them a call. She answers the phone and we had a scratchy connection so I politely asked her to repeat what she'd said and then my line was cut. I don't know if she hung up or it just disconnected. So, I waited ten minutes and called back. No answer so I left a voicemail with a call back number and my name and what my issue was. It's been about an hour now, I've called two more times and my calls aren't being answered so now I've foolishly rejected other appointments (I was on standby for any cancellations) to have been ignored by their office and to have been stood up by the person they would've sent to help me. So, if you're seeking reliability - perhaps take your business elsewhere. I can't speak on their quality of work or the pricing but they seemed to be the more affordable ones ($100/hour).
They do get an additional star because my FIRST impression was great, it's just the part that really mattered was left unfulfilled.